I am really amused here by people who seem to be disappointed in the Borderlands 2 season pass sale and are now stating they will wait for the GOTY version. It's not like the GOTY version will be available any time soon. As anyone on this site should know, the older a game gets the cheaper it gets. This is a popular game that just recently came out and only half of the DLC has been released.

Saying you will wait 6 months for a cheaper price is like saying the sky is blue. That's the nature of video games. Once the newness has worn off, the price drops.

I don't fault anyone for waiting for a cheaper price, but I do find it funny when people have unrealistic expectations for something they want and then compare the reality to an assumed value that will supposedly be available 6 months from now.

Black Ops 2 will probably hold its value the longest (although it is currently on sale at several places). COD titles are usually some of the slowest to drop. The first Black Ops is still going for $30 to $40 (new).

Also, Halo 4 will probably hold its value somewhat well. Basically anything with a popular multiplayer is going to stay higher.
